High Scale SUSY Breaking From Topological Inflation
Keisuke Harigaya🇯🇵 · Masahiro Kawasaki🇯🇵 · Tsutomu T. Yanagida🇯🇵
Abstract
The recently observed mass ~ 125 GeV for the Higgs boson suggests a high-energy scale SUSY breaking, above O(10) TeV. It is, however, very puzzling why nature chooses such a high energy scale for the SUSY breaking, if the SUSY is a solution to the hierarchy problem. We show that the pure gravity mediation provides us with a possible solution to this puzzle if the topological inflation is the last inflation in the early universe. We briefly discuss a chaotic inflation model in which a similar solution can be obtained.
